The 1" x 60 yd roll of fluorescent pink Premium Flatback Paper Console Tape from ProTapes has a backing that effortlessly unwinds, offers a high tensile strength, and is easily torn by hand. The PH-neutral synthetic rubber is a strong adhesive but can be repositioned, in case it was not applied correctly the first time. The tape is ideally used on sound and lighting consoles for labeling and color-coding areas on the boards. The flatback paper backing also has a writable surface that can be marked with a pen or marker, and once the tape is used, it is removed cleanly, leaving no residue on the surface.

Flatback Paper Backing    30 lb per Inch Tensile Strength    Hand Tearable    5.8 mil Thickness    Writable Surface    Easy Unwind and Repositionable    Used for Labeling and Color Coding    Safe on Sound and Lighting Boards
